动作捕捉解决方法有哪些,动作捕捉技术在游戏开发中的应用
随着科技的不断进步,动作捕捉技术得到了广泛应用,特别是在游戏开发中。本文将介绍动作捕捉技术的基本概念和分类,以及在游戏开发中的应用场景和解决方法。
一、动作捕捉技术的基本概念和分类
动作捕捉技术是一种将人类动作转化为数字化模型的技术,它主要包括以下几个方面
1. 传感器技术
传感器技术是动作捕捉技术的核心,它主要包括惯性传感器、光学传感器和磁性传感器等。惯性传感器主要是通过加速度计和陀螺仪来检测身体的运动状态;光学传感器则是通过摄像头来捕捉身体的动作;磁性传感器则是通过检测磁场的变化来实现动作捕捉。
2. 数据处理技术
数据处理技术是将传感器捕捉到的数据进行处理,转化为数字化模型的技术。数据处理技术主要包括数据过滤、数据融合和数据分析等。
3. 动作重建技术
动作重建技术是将数字化模型转化为动画的技术。它主要包括关键帧插值、运动模板和物理模拟等。
根据传感器技术的不同,动作捕捉技术可以分为惯性动作捕捉、光学动作捕捉和磁性动作捕捉等。
二、动作捕捉技术在游戏开发中的应用场景
动作捕捉技术在游戏开发中的应用场景非常广泛,主要包括以下几个方面
1. 角色动作设计
动作捕捉技术可以帮助游戏设计出更加真实的角色动作,提高游戏的可玩性和视觉效果。
2. 游戏体验优化
动作捕捉技术可以帮助游戏优化游戏体验,使得玩家在游戏中的动作更加自然流畅。
3. 游戏I开发
动作捕捉技术可以帮助游戏开发出更加智能的游戏I,使得游戏中的NPC更加真实。
4. 游戏剧情制作
动作捕捉技术可以帮助游戏制作出更加精彩的游戏剧情,使得游戏更加具有情感共鸣。
三、动作捕捉技术在游戏开发中的解决方法
动作捕捉技术在游戏开发中的应用非常广泛,但是也存在一些解决问题需要注意的地方。
1. 数据质量问题
由于传感器技术的限制,动作捕捉技术的数据质量可能会受到影响。游戏需要采取一些数据过滤和数据融合的技术,提高数据的质量。
2. 动作重建问题
动作重建技术可能会存在一些误差,导致动画不够流畅。游戏需要采用一些关键帧插值和物理模拟的技术,提高动画的质量。
3. 环境问题
动作捕捉技术需要在特定的环境下进行,如果环境不够理想,可能会影响数据的质量。游戏需要在特定的环境下进行动作捕捉,保证数据的质量。
动作捕捉技术是游戏开发中不可或缺的一部分,它可以帮助游戏设计出更加真实的角色动作、优化游戏体验、开发更加智能的游戏I、制作更加精彩的游戏剧情。但是在应用过程中,游戏也需要注意数据质量、动作重建和环境等问题。